MCB 301

Microbial Physiology

(Pre-requisites: MCB 102 & either MCB 201 or 202)

Microbial cell: structure and functions. Microbial growth and nutrition. Microbial growth process: growth modes and factors affecting cell growth. Death of microorganisms. Microbial photosynthesis. Morphogenesis. Structure of the cell membrane. Transport of molecules across the cell membrane, including facilitated diffusion, mechanosensitive channels, ATP-driven ion motive pumps, ATP-driven cassette transporter family, phosphotransferase system. Microbial stress responses including osmotic stress and osmotolerance, oxidative stress, pH stress and acid tolerance, thermal stress and heat shock response. Modification of enzyme activity. Mechanisms of regulation. Cell to cell communication and quorum sensing.
